The Digital Shift in Art Acquisition


The digital age has considerably altered how individuals engage with fine art and vintages. On the internet public auctions and digital events are no more uniqueness; they are important to the modern enthusiast's journey. Virtual experiences currently supply a smooth way for buyers to explore collections from around the globe without leaving their homes.


This change also implies that fine art appraisals are becoming much more data-driven. With accessibility to digital cataloging, provenance documents, and AI-enhanced analysis, appraisers are currently furnished with tools that provide better precision and openness. This encourages both buyers and sellers to make positive, educated choices, even in online setups.

Modern technology's Role in Authenticity and Security


In a market where authenticity is critical, modern technology is stepping up to home plate. Blockchain is being made use of to produce tamper-proof documents of provenance, while high-resolution imaging and spectroscopy devices help find bogus. webpage These innovations make certain that the work of fine art appraisers remains credible and reliable, especially when taking care of high-value purchases.


Additionally, these developments are changing just how items are guaranteed, kept, and moved. The typical art market's reliance on paper-based systems is rapidly being changed with protected electronic methods, producing smoother and extra secure procedures for collection agencies and institutions alike.

The Hybrid Model of Auctions


Physical auction gallery events are not going anywhere, however they're being improved by digital devices. Crossbreed auctions-- which incorporate in-person and on the internet bidding-- are becoming the norm. This technique not only raises availability however additionally expands the buyer base, generating worldwide passion and more youthful tech-savvy individuals.


This hybrid design also impacts prices trends and bidding behaviors. The benefit of on the internet bidding process and real-time analytics allows public auction houses to plan with higher precision. This dynamic landscape benefits those that fast to adapt, and art appraisers are progressively involved in pre-auction to make certain reasonable and precise assessments.
